I just started using Pre Seed recommended by a few mommies on here.

How much do I use for it to be completely effective? How far are you supposed to insert the applicator to place the lubricant? As far as a tampon would go?

I used it last night and squeezed lubriant in the applicator to the 1cm line. Is that enough or should I use more?

I push it up as far as it will go. You really want the stuff to coat your cervix, all the way in the back. I've always just used it up to the 1 gram (not cm but it doesn't matter) and I got pg twice so it should be enough. Good luck!!
